Renal Ischemia
A condition characterized by inadequate blood flow to the kidneys, potentially leading to kidney damage or failure.
Heavy-Metal Poisoning
A condition caused by the accumulation of toxic heavy metals in the body, leading to various health problems.
Urinary Parasite
Parasites that inhabit the urinary tract, causing infections and other health issues.
Escherichia Coli
A type of bacteria commonly found in the intestines of humans and animals, some strains of which can cause food poisoning.
